Changes committed to git://git.performancecopilot.org/pcp.git dev
man/man3/pmregisterderived.3 | 36
qa/366.out | 12
qa/370 | 3
qa/370.out.7 |13424 +++++++++++++++++++++++++++++++++++
qa/753 | 64
qa/753.out | 105
qa/922 | 153
qa/922.out | 442 +
qa/972 | 1
qa/group | 2
qa/src/sa-sysstat-10.2.0 |binary
src/GNUmakefile | 2
src/libpcp/src/derive.c | 60
src/libpcp/src/derive.h | 19
src/libpcp/src/derive_fetch.c | 140
src/pmdas/sample/help | 6
src/pmdas/zswap/pmdazswap.python | 5
src/pmlogconf/tools/atop-summary | 1
src/pmlogconf/tools/collectl-summary | 1
src/pmlogconf/tools/free-summary | 1
src/pmlogger/pmlogger_daily.sh | 13
src/python/pcp/pmapi.py | 4
src/python/setup.py | 17
src/sar2pcp/sar2pcp | 37
24 files changed, 14474 insertions(+), 74 deletions(-)
commit 5c01ef4719eba7ab8baefcd145dd73a661043da2
Merge: 3f0672d 13bb365
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:36:19 2014 +1000
Merge branch 'dev' of git://git.performancecopilot.org/kenj/pcp into dev
commit 3f0672d4e4611e84964a3fcf4f433d502525b7bd
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:35:31 2014 +1000
Fix pmdazswap testing for non-4K pagesize kernels
commit 5f6c5bd509f3f174f141c9dd733581ad0d2c5af8
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:34:33 2014 +1000
Put src makefile entries into a sorted order again
commit 6fa3558b0735b6a03a84fc78cf81764abf35f7cb
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:33:35 2014 +1000
Fix pmlogger_daily PCP_RUN_DIR creation checks
An older version of PCP has seen a cron-error report of:
> /usr/libexec/pcp/bin/pmlogger_daily: line 365:
/var/run/pcp/pmlogger_daily.pid: No such file or directory
This results from an incorrect directory-existance test before
creating PCP_RUN_DIR. However, some lack of clarity in the exit
trap handler caused some initial confusion around that being the
possible root cause, so that has been tidied up a little too.
Resolves Red Hat bug #1125700.
commit 7f72ccb7adc835a1fac56e979c9a71f276250221
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:22:27 2014 +1000
Update some pmlogconf log-default metrics to log-once
Simple oversight in atop/collectl/free pmlogconf templates
have those logging some once-only metrics more often that
originally intended.
commit eac6ea93fab9d75031e1ceb890e793972cdc1288
Author: Nathan Scott <nathans@xxxxxxxxxx>
Date: Tue Aug 5 17:20:42 2014 +1000
Small improvements to python libraries
Update the python setup.py module installation (mark it as
a stable library, and correct some platform listings).
Also tweak the heading comment annotation for improved vim
syntax highlighting.
commit 13bb365455032ebeec4b3244189a63e8451cc404
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Tue Aug 5 09:57:51 2014 +1000
Add rate() function for derived metrics
rate() supports rate conversion as implemented by several PMAPI
clients, but not restricted to counter metrics.
This commit includes the libpcp changes, man page updates and
some new QA.
commit 2064929c9e7d6b41bd6c1b0948e44a71497eb370
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Tue Aug 5 09:18:35 2014 +1000
sample pmda - add a little more help text
commit 842f66c98155b8fb52856afd5f0a2127832bfb48
Author: Ken McDonell <kenj@xxxxxxxxxxxxxxxx>
Date: Tue Aug 5 07:29:36 2014 +1000
Move sar2pcp ahead to sysstat 10.2.0
New QA case, and some sar2pcp changes to support the additional
metrics:
mem.util.dirty
filesys.capacity
filesys.free
filesys.used
filesys.maxfiles
filesys.freefiles
filesys.usedfiles
|